This Year's Model Updates:

The trunk-mounted CD changer is deleted in favor of an in-dash CD-player. Variable-assist power steering is lost from the standard equipment list.

  • love my bird - 1995 Ford Thunderbird
    By -

    Ive owned an 84, 90, and this 95 bird. I liked them all, but I love this one. A wonderful combination of power (4.6 L V8) and luxury combined with reliability and just flat out fun to drive. Have wood trim on dash, nice with tan leather. Have gold trim with chrome wheels, pacific dark green, and its a beauty even being 10 years old. Still get comments on it.This car drives like its brand new, and still love to drive it. Have 90,000 miles on it and it has been very reliable. I use Mobile 1 oil, I want to keep this car for a long time. I dont think I could buy a car new today for under $40,000 that would compare.

  • 1995 Thunderbird - 4.6 V8 - 1995 Ford Thunderbird
    By -

    I am the second owner. This is the most reliable car I have ever owned. Well built, good balance (easy on tires) and does not burn a drop of oil nor evaporate any engine coolant. A/C still blows cold air at 82,000 miles. The style still looks good too. GM owners that say they would never own a Ford have told me this T-Bird model would be one they wouldnt mind owning.

  • great car-major enine problem - 1995 Ford Thunderbird
    By -

    though this is a great looking car with power, there was a major design flaw in the engine coolant system which eventually caused a blown motor.Ford should have come out with a recall on this model. The first time I had any indication this could be a problem it was too late, the engine had already been destroyed. Apparently there is only 1 small gasket that seperates the coolant from the oil pan. This seal broke, the coolant poured into the oil pan, the car overheated and the head cracked all in the matter of 3 minutes of highway driving.

  • Dependable, safe and stylish - 1995 Ford Thunderbird
    By -

    Wifes pick in 1995. I adopted it from her in 98 because she kept running into things (poor front and rear visibility for shorter people). I was hesitant to drive it because Im not into the NASCAR thing. But it turns out it is a great car. I was surprised that the vehicle was so quiet - I cant hear the engine on the highway. A few squeaks after 9 years but nothing major. Interior is stylish. It averages 24 MPG. Transmission is smooth. Some maintenance required but nothing too outrageous yet - water pump, suspension bushings, power antenna, minor oil leak. Has 5-star front crash rating! Traction assist helps in bad weather.
